Many city roads and expressways, and
zven bridges,
use
reversible-lane traffic
:ontrol during rush hours. A red X light
above a lane means no driving in that
lane at that time. A green arrow means
you may drive in that lane. Look for the
signs posted to warn drivers what hours
and days these systems are in effect.

Pavement Markings
Pavement markings add to traffic signs
and signals. They give information to
drivers without taking attention from the
roadway. A solid yellow line on your
side of the road or lane means "don't
xoss.
"
Your Own Signals
Drivers signal to others, too. It's not
only more polite, it's safer to let other
drivers know what you are doing. And
in some places the law requires driver
signals.
Turn and lane change signals. Always
signal when you plan to turn or change
lanes.
If necessary, you can use hand signals
out
the window: Left arm straight out
for a left turn, down for slow or
about-to-stop, and up for a right turn.
